Manx Pound
The Manx pound (IMP) is the official currency of the Isle of Man, subdivided into 100 pence, and used as the island's legal tender.
History/Origin
The Manx pound has been in use since the Isle of Man established its own currency system, historically linked to the British pound, with banknotes issued by local banks since the 19th century.
Current Use
Today, the Manx pound is pegged to the British pound at par and is used alongside British currency for everyday transactions and local commerce on the Isle of Man.
Sudanese Pound
The Sudanese Pound (SDG) is the official currency of Sudan, used for everyday transactions and financial exchanges within the country.
History/Origin
The Sudanese Pound was introduced in 1956, replacing the Sudanese Piastre. It has undergone several redenominations and reforms, notably in 2007 when the currency was revalued following economic challenges and the country's separation from South Sudan.
Current Use
Today, the Sudanese Pound is the legal tender in Sudan, used in banking, commerce, and daily transactions. It exists in both banknotes and coins, with ongoing efforts to stabilize and modernize the currency system.
